RRB NTPC Syllabus and Exam Pattern 2025 | |
Category | Syllabus |
Mode of Exam | Online (Computer-based) |
Negative Marking | 1/3rd |
Duration of Exam | 90 Minutes (Both CBT 1 and 2) |
Question Type | Objective |
Selection Stages | CBT 1, CBT 2, CBAT, Document Verification |

RRB NTPC Syllabus For Mathematics
The Mathematics section of the RRB NTPC syllabus covers key topics. This section is designed to assess the candidate’s numerical aptitude and problem-solving skills, typically based on concepts from the 10th and 12th grade levels. A detailed topic-wise syllabus is provided in the table below for better clarity.
RRB NTPC Mathematics Syllabus | |
Profit and Loss | Fractions |
LCM, HCF | Simple and Compound Interest |
Ratio and Proportions | Elementary Algebra |
Percentage | Geometry and Trigonometry |
Number System | Elementary Statistics |
Mensuration | Time and Work |
Decimals | Time and Distance |
RRB NTPC Syllabus for General Intelligence & Reasoning
The RRB NTPC General Intelligence & Reasoning syllabus evaluates a candidate’s logical thinking, problem-solving skills, and decision-making abilities. A detailed syllabus is provided in the table below.
RRB NTPC General Intelligence & Reasoning Syllabus | |
Analogies | Completion of Number and Alphabetical Series, |
Coding and Decoding | Maps |
Relationships | Venn Diagrams |
Analytical Reasoning, | Puzzle |
Mathematical Operations | Data Sufficiency |
Syllogism | Statement- Conclusion |
Jumbling | Statement- Courses of Action |
Similarities and Differences | Decision Making |
Interpretation of Graphs etc |
RRB NTPC Syllabus for General Awareness
- Current Events of National and International Importance
- Games and Sports,
- Art and Culture of India,
- Indian Literature,
- Monuments and Places of India,
- General Science and Life Science (up to 10th CBSE),
- History of India and Freedom Struggle,
- Physical, Social and Economic Geography of India,
- World, Indian Polity
- Governance- constitution and political system,
- UN and Other important World Organizations,
- Basics of Computers and Computer Applications
- Environmental Issues Concerning India and the World at Large
- Common Abbreviations,
- Transport Systems in India,
- Indian Economy,
- Famous Personalities of India and the World,
- Flagship Government Programs,
- Flora and Fauna of India,
- Important Government and Public Sector Organizations of India etc.
- General Scientific and Technological Developments including the Space and Nuclear Program of India,

RRB NTPC Exam Pattern 2025
The RRB NTPC Exam Pattern 2025 consists of two main stages – CBT 1 and CBT 2. CBT 1 acts as a preliminary screening round to shortlist candidates for the next phase, but the marks scored in this stage will not be counted towards the final merit. On the other hand, CBT 2 plays a more significant role, as the marks obtained in this phase will have a direct impact on the final selection. Hence, excelling in CBT 2 is essential for securing a place in the merit list.

Books to Prepare for Railway NTPC Exam 2025
These books provide complete details of the key subjects and skills needed for the RRB NTPC Exam, such as General Awareness, Mathematics, Reasoning, Science, and Computer Aptitude.
Books for RRB NTPC Exam 2025 | ||
---|---|---|
Subjects | Name of Book | Author/ Publisher |
General Awareness | Lucent’s General Knowledge | Dr. Binay Karna, Manwendra Mukul, etc. |
Mathematics | Quantitative Aptitude for Competitive Examinations | R.S. Aggarwal |
General Intelligence & Reasoning | A Modern Approach to Verbal & Non-Verbal Reasoning | R.S. Aggarwal |
General Science | NCERT Science Books (Class 6 to 10) | NCERT |
Computer Aptitude (CBAT) | Objective Computer Awareness | Arihant Publications |
Typing Skill Test (TST) | Typing Tutor Software (English/Hindi) | Various software available online |
